Marks & Spencer

The UK womenswear market is growing rapidly. The UK womenswear market is growing rapidly. Moreover, young female shoppers remain open to micro trend edits and the latest trends.

Marks and Spencer was founded in 1884 as market stands in Leeds. Michael Marks categorized his goods by price, and the "penny bazar" section flourished. Tom Spencer became his business partner. The company was renowned for its British products and its free return policy.

The company has always dedicated to providing top customer service. Twilio's Programmable Text message is used by its contact center to connect with customers in the way they prefer. In 2019 the company upgraded its legacy switchboard to a platform that utilizes natural language. It also provides click and collect services as well as shopping time slots that are available to book.

H&M

H&M is an international fashion retailer. Stockholm, Sweden is its headquarters. Its business model is fast fashion, which means it releases new styles frequently. It also collaborates with designers to create exclusive collections for the company. The site's e-commerce store sells its own products as well as third-party designer products.

The company has been criticised for its treatment of employees as well as the appropriation of culture or race. It has made some improvements over time. The company has a garment collection service, where customers can drop off their old clothes at any location of the store. The company will then recycle them or transform them into other textiles.

No Child is a Child

Established in 2015, Nobody's Child is an eco-conscious fashion brand that features floral prints and feminine patterned designs. They use sustainable fabrics, aim for zero waste, and ship orders in recycled packaging.

The London-based brand will be able to access M&S's 30 million engaged customers, and the investment will allow them to grow the business. They are known for their floral-print dresses and are currently introducing new categories of products such as separates, tailoring and denim and jersey into their seasonal collections.

But it's not exactly clear what the sustainability of the label is - their labour rating doesn't make it abundantly clear that they pay their workers a fair amount and only 'prefer' suppliers who are part of the Ethical Trading Initiative or Fairwear Foundation, which are legally binding standards, not truly ethical ones. They don't speak much about their circularity, either internally or in conversations with customers.

Asos Design

ASOS has launched an online tool that helps customers find the right style for their body. The new feature, dubbed See My Fit, uses the technology of augmented reality to digitally match the dress that is selected to the model that best fits the user's body shape. This helps customers feel more confident about their purchase and makes online shopping easier.

ASOS is a fashion retailer that sells its own brands and third-party fashion items and operates a marketplace for independent sellers.
